Students Intention to Join Merdeka Belajar Kampus Merdeka Based on Theory of Planned Behavior Yohana F. Cahya Palupi Meilani; Pujianto Yugopuspito; Lala Palupi Santyaputri; Erric Raymond Tatimu; Ronald Suryaputra

Abstract

This study aims to determine the effect of the variable attitude toward behavior, subjective norms, perceived behavior control on students' intentions to join Merdeka Belajar Kampus Merdeka (MBKM) program based on the theory of planned behavior (TPB) in private university, Universitas Pelita Harapan (UPH). The MBKM program is expected to be able to bring private universities closer to the conditions of the Industrial World Business World to produce graduates who have the competencies according to the MBKM program offered. This study was conducted quantitatively on 379 UPH student respondents that has not joined MBKM program based on convenience sampling. Data processing was carried out with partial least squares using the Smart PLS program. The results show that attitude, subjective norms, and moral have a positive effect on students' intention to join MBKM program. The contribution of this research provides input for university administrators to know how to motivate students to have intention join MBKM program.
PENGARUH HARGA, PRODUK, DAN PROMOSI TERHADAP KEPUASAN PELANGGAN DAN DAMPAKNYA PADA LOYALITAS PELANGGAN DI PT RETAIL ANIMA PRAKARSA MAKASSAR Muhammad Haddit Azhizi; Ronald Suryaputra; Tin Agustina Karnawati

Abstract

The development of an increasingly competitive business world requires companies to continue to innovate and adapt to rapid changes in customer needs and expectations. This study aims to examine the effect of price, product, and promotion on customer satisfaction and its impact on customer loyalty. With 81 respondents who are active consumers of PT Retail Anima Prakarsa, this study uses the Structural Equation Modeling (SEM) method based on Smart PLS 3 to analyze the Outer and Inner models. The results showed that price and product quality had no significant effect on customer satisfaction, while promotion was shown to have a significant effect on customer satisfaction. In addition, price, product quality, and promotion have no significant effect directly on customer loyalty, but customer satisfaction is found to have a significant effect on customer loyalty. The findings also show that price, product quality, and promotion indirectly have an insignificant effect on customer loyalty through customer satisfaction. These results suggest that although price and product factors have no direct influence on satisfaction or loyalty, companies can increase customer satisfaction through appropriate promotional strategies, which in turn will have a positive impact on customer loyalty. This research provides a theoretical contribution in the development of marketing models in the retail sector.
Analisis Pengaruh Assurance, Menu, External Environment, Accuracy, Food Quality, Responsiveness, Hygiene Quality, Interior Design, Atmosphere, Price terhadap Customer Loyalty Melalui Customer Satisfaction pada Kafe X Sidoarjo Jessica Juventia; Ronald Suryaputra; Amelia

Abstract

Population growth is in line with the growth of the economy in Sidoarjo City. In 2022, Sidoarjo City will increase its economy by 7 percent. This is influenced by several factors, one of which is the large number of MSMEs emerging in Sidoarjo. One of the MSMEs that has emerged is in the food and beverage industry, namely The Rooster Coffee and Company Sidoarjo which has a vintage design and was founded in 2018. The purpose of this research is to determine the influence of Assurance, Menu, External Environment, Accuracy, Food Quality, Responsiveness, Hygiene Quality, Interior Design Atmosphere, and Price on Customer Loyalty through Customer Satisfaction of customers of The Rooster Coffee and Company in Sidoarjo. The benefit of this research is to provide information, knowledge and broaden insight in the field of management regarding the variables used in this research. Using snowball sampling, 200 respondents in Sidoarjo were collected and processed with the help of AMOS version 22.0 software using the Structural Equation Model (SEM). The research results show that the variables Assurance, External Environment, Accuracy, Food Quality, Responsiveness, Hygiene Quality, Atmosphere, and Price significantly and positively influence Customer Satisfaction, except for the Menu and Interior Design variables which do not significantly influence Customer Satisfaction. The research results further show that Customer Satisfaction has a significant positive influence on Customer Loyalty.

The Influence of Monetary Incentives, Teacher Competence, and Principal Leadership Style on Teacher Performance Rabi'ah Nurrochmah, Nova; Ronald Suryaputra; Asriana Kibtiyah

Abstract

Teacher performance is a critical determinant of educational quality, particularly in private schools that emphasize institutional effectiveness and accountability. This study aims to examine the effect of monetary incentives, teacher competence, and principal leadership style on teacher performance. A quantitative approach was employed using a causal research design to test the hypothesized relationships among variables. The study involved 60 teachers selected through a saturated sampling technique. Data were collected using structured questionnaires and analyzed using Partial Least Squares–Structural Equation Modeling (PLS-SEM) with SmartPLS version 4. The results indicate that monetary incentives have a positive but not significant effect on teacher performance, while teacher competence and principal leadership style have positive and significant effects on teacher performance. Furthermore, the three variables simultaneously exert a significant influence on teacher performance. These findings imply that improving teacher performance should prioritize the enhancement of teacher competence and effective leadership practices rather than relying solely on financial incentives, thereby providing important insights for educational management and policy development in private educational institutions
